CVD/CVI Process Overview
Chemical vapor infiltration densifies porous fiber preforms by depositing matrix material from reactive gases at high temperature.

Can the chamber be customized?
Yes. Chamber size, heating zone, fixture, pressure, and atmosphere configuration should be confirmed through technical review.
Is a process test recommended?
For new materials or demanding density targets, a sample process discussion helps reduce equipment selection risk.
What should be sent with an inquiry?
Material, target temperature, pressure or load, atmosphere, workpiece size, and expected capacity are the most useful inputs.
